Tatcha Luminous Dewy Skin Mask Review of Performance

The Tatcha Luminous Dewy Skin Mask is a concentrated sheet mask designed to provide a quick boost of hydration. It uses a blend of rice germ oil and botanical extracts to saturate the skin; resulting in a temporary dewy finish that many users enjoy before special events. Each individual mask is priced at $12.00; while a pack of four typically retails for $45.00. For those in Canada; the Tatcha Luminous Dewy Skin Sheet Mask can cost approximately $16.00 CDN per sheet. While the application feels luxurious; the results are often short lived compared to intensive overnight treatments.

How Long to Leave Tatcha Face Mask on Your Skin

Standard instructions suggest you should leave the Tatcha face mask on for about 15 minutes. During this time; the skin absorbs the liquid essence from the microfiber sheet. Once the mask is removed; users are encouraged to massage the remaining serum into their face and neck. Because this is a sheet mask; it does not dry down or form a barrier. This means you must stay relatively still to keep the mask from sliding off.
